151 W Highway 329, Citra, FL 32113-4029

POSSIBLE RESIDENT(S):
NEARBY ADDRESSES IN 32113:
14551 Nw 27th Ave, Citra, FL 32113-3589
13347 Ne 21st Avenue Rd, Citra, FL 32113-3793
52 Ne 190th St, Citra, FL 32113-6234
2339 Nw 142nd Pl, Citra, FL 32113-3535
2048 Ne 135th St, Citra, FL 32113